Michael Jackson's doctor Arnold Klein has denied reports he fathered the singer’s 2 oldest children.
Debbie Rowe, who worked for Dr Klein in Beverly Hills, gave birth to Prince Michael, 12, in February 1997 and and Paris, 11, in April 1998.
Some US publications have speculated that it was the dermatologist ’s sperm that was used in the artificial inseminsation process, rather than Jacko's.
Now the 48-year-old has had his say.
‘I can't say anything about it, but to the best of my knowledge, I am not the father of these children,’ he tells US show Good Morning America.
‘I can't answer it in any other way. I don't want to feed any of this insanity that's going around. I will tell you one thing: These are brilliant children and I want them in no way to be harmed. These are great, wonderful, fabulous children who he loved deeply.’
Meanwhile, Debbie, 50 - who gave up custody of the children after her divorce from Michael, 50, in 1999 - was snapped in tears this week.
She broke down outside her Southern California ranch after watching daughter Paris pay tribute to the Thriller star at Jacko's Memorial Service on TV.
Michael's other child, Prince Michael II, 7 - known as Blanket - was born to an unidentified surrogate.
